Introduction to Emerald Card and Cash App

Before exploring the possibility of linking these two financial tools, it’s essential to understand their individual functionalities and benefits. The Emerald card is a prepaid debit card that can be loaded with funds, including tax refunds, allowing users to make purchases, pay bills, and withdraw cash at ATMs. On the other hand, Cash App is a mobile payment service that allows users to send and receive money, buy and sell Bitcoin, and even invest in stocks.

Emerald Card Overview

The Emerald card is designed for individuals looking for a straightforward way to manage their finances, especially those expecting a tax refund. Key benefits include no monthly maintenance fees, no fee for in-network ATM withdrawals, and the ability to track spending and balances through the Emerald Card mobile app. Additionally, users can enjoy rewards and discounts through the Emerald Cash Rewards program.

Cash App Overview

Cash App has become a household name due to its ease of use and expansive range of financial services. Users can send and receive money instantly, invest in stocks or Bitcoin with as little as $1, and even receive direct deposits up to two days earlier than traditional banks. The Cash App card, a free debit card, allows users to make purchases and withdraw cash from ATMs.

Steps to Link a Card to Cash App

While we’re focusing on the Emerald card, the process of linking any card to Cash App typically involves the following steps:
– Open Cash App on your mobile device.
– Tap the Banking tab on the bottom left of the screen.
– Select “Link Bank” or “Add Credit Card.”
– Enter your card information, including the card number, expiration date, and CVV.
– Confirm the details and wait for verification.

Specific Considerations for Emerald Card

For the Emerald card, you would follow the same steps as outlined above, entering your Emerald card details when prompted. However, it’s crucial to ensure your Emerald card is eligible for such linking. Some prepaid cards, depending on their terms and the policies of the issuer, might not be compatible with Cash App or might require special setup.

Are there any fees associated with linking my Emerald Card to Cash App?

When linking your Emerald Card to Cash App, it’s crucial to understand the potential fees involved. While Cash App itself may not charge a fee for linking a debit card, your Emerald Card issuer (H&R Block) might impose certain fees for direct deposit or ATM transactions. Additionally, Cash App may charge fees for specific services, such as instant transfers or investing activities. It’s essential to review the terms and conditions of both your Emerald Card and Cash App to understand the fee structures and avoid any unexpected charges.
